> after installing the most recent F8 updates, in a lot of my machines 
> (not all!!) after reboot the
> NIC information is destroyed, that is, 
> /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/ifcfg-eth0 has been
> overwritten and altered to DHCP protocol.
>
> It seems that kudzu-1.2.79.2-1 is the culprit.
>
> Also see https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=253146
